Fee Structure
Semester | Tuition Fee (INR) | Hostel Rent (INR) | Mess Advance (INR) | Student Benevolent Fund (INR) | Medical Fees (INR) | Gymkhana Fees (INR) | Examination Fees (INR) | Total (INR) |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
1st | 200,000 | 40,000 | 15,000 | 5,000 | 3,000 | 2,000 | 2,000 | 267,000 |
2nd | 200,000 | 40,000 | 15,000 | 5,000 | 3,000 | 2,000 | 2,000 | 267,000 |
Fee Components Explanation
Tuition Fee: Covers academic instruction, library access, and learning resources for the entire program.
Hostel Rent: Monthly accommodation charges in university-hosted dormitories. Includes utilities and basic amenities.
Mess Advance: Advance payment for meals provided by the hostel mess facility. Refundable upon departure or change of mess plan.
Student Benevolent Fund: A contribution towards student welfare, scholarships, and extracurricular activities.
Medical Fees: Covers basic medical services within the campus health center and emergency care.
Gymkhana Fees: Supports sports and recreational facilities available on campus for students.
Examination Fees: Charged per examination session to cover administrative costs related to testing and grading.
Hostel & Mess Charges
The hostel offers various room types including single, double, and triple occupancy options. Each room comes equipped with essential furniture and internet connectivity.
Mess Billing System
Students can choose between different mess plans based on dietary preferences and consumption patterns. Monthly billing is processed after deducting advance payments.
Rebate Policies
Students staying outside during holidays or attending conferences are eligible for partial rebates on hostel charges. Applications must be submitted at least one week in advance.
Fee Waivers, Concessions, and Scholarships
Eligibility Criteria
- SC/ST/PwD Category: Income below 2 lakhs per annum qualifies for full waiver of tuition fee and hostel charges.
- EWS Category: Income between 2-5 lakhs qualifies for partial concession on fees.
- MCM (Migrant Community Member): Income below 1 lakh qualifies for reduced fees.
Benefits
- Full waiver of tuition fee
- Half concession on hostel charges
- Free mess allowance
- Monthly stipend support
Application Process
Applicants must submit an application form along with income certificate, caste certificate (if applicable), and any other supporting documents. The process is reviewed by the financial aid committee.
Payment Procedures & Refund Policy
Payment Deadlines
All fees must be paid within 7 days of admission or before the start of each semester. Late payments attract a penalty of 5% per month.
Refund Rules
- Withdrawal within first week: Full refund minus processing fee
- Withdrawal between 1-2 weeks: Refund after deducting administrative charges
- Withdrawal beyond two weeks: No refund allowed
Refunds are processed within 30 working days of receiving the withdrawal request. The university may retain up to 5% of the refund amount for administrative purposes.
